Global Privacy Control (GPC) is a signal a browser or extension sends to every website a person visits, telling that business to stop selling or sharing their personal information. It works automatically, in the background, without the person filling out a form or hunting for a link. Under the California Consumer Privacy Act (CCPA), a business that detects a GPC signal is legally required to treat it as a valid opt-out request.
That requirement is not new and it is not proposed. California has required businesses to honor qualifying opt-out preference signals for years, and the current CCPA regulations expressly require businesses to process them. What is new is how much regulatory and enforcement weight is now sitting behind it, and how uneven the actual compliance record looks once you go check it.

What honoring GPC actually requires
11 Cal. Code Regs. § 7026(a)(4) states plainly that a cookie banner or cookie control tool, by itself, is not an acceptable way to process an opt-out of sale or sharing. Cookies govern collection. GPC governs sale and sharing, a different question entirely, and one a consent banner alone was never built to answer.
Once a business receives a GPC signal, three obligations follow:
- Stop selling and sharing "as soon as feasibly possible," and no later than 15 business days (11 Cal. Code Regs. § 7026(f)(1)). This is not a preference toggle. Cal. Civ. Code § 1798.120(d) makes it a legal prohibition once the signal is received.
- Honor it beyond new collection. The opt-out has to reach data already collected and already flowing to third parties, not just stop the tap going forward.
- Honor it beyond the device it arrived on, when the consumer is known. Under 11 Cal. Code Regs. § 7025(c)(1), if a business can associate a person's devices, accounts, or pseudonymous profiles by any reasonable means, the opt-out has to follow that person across all of them, not just the browser where the signal showed up.

The compliance gap, in numbers
Ketch's own research across 134 major websites found that 40% of all trackers ignore consumer opt-outs, generating an estimated 215 billion "dirty data" events every month, personal information collected or shared after a person already said no. That is not a hypothetical risk sitting in a regulatory filing. It is a website tag firing anyway.
The pattern shows up the same way inside individual privacy programs once someone actually looks. In one client environment Ketch audited, only 43% of trackers and data collection events were found to be respecting opt-out signals at all, and 76% of the data collection events on the site were not authorized in the first place.
The gap exists because most consent management platforms (CMPs) were designed for a different job. They were built around the EU's cookie-consent model: ask permission before a cookie loads, record the answer, move on. GPC asks a different, harder question: once someone says stop, does that choice reach every system, every device, and every piece of data already collected, not just the cookie on the browser where the signal arrived. A cookie-scoped tool answers the first question well and the second one barely at all.
What enforcement has already established
The CPPA and the California Attorney General have both brought cases that turn specifically on GPC and opt-out signal failures.
Sephora set the template for everything that followed: the California AG found that pixel-based sharing with ad-tech partners counted as a sale under the CCPA, and that Sephora's systems never treated GPC signals as a valid opt-out at all.
Disney is the clearest illustration of the cross-device problem. Disney's opt-out webform stopped data sharing through Disney's own advertising platform, but the company kept sharing the same consumer's data with third-party ad-tech partners embedded in its apps.
California Attorney General Rob Bonta's office was direct about it in its announcement of the settlement: a consumer's opt-out right applies wherever and however a business sells data, and businesses cannot force people to submit a new request device by device or service by service.
The final judgment goes further, requiring Disney to honor an opt-out across every service tied to a consumer's account once that person is logged in, and to extend the same protection to pseudonymous profiles for people who never log in at all.
That is the "known consumer" standard in practice: if a business can link a browser, device, or profile back to a person by any reasonable means, whether it built that linkage itself or gets it through an ad platform it uses, the opt-out has to follow.
Where the CPPA is taking this next
On August 6 and 7, 2026, the CPPA board voted unanimously to direct staff to begin formal rulemaking that would name Global Privacy Control by name inside the CCPA regulations, codifying what has so far been agency guidance rather than explicit statutory text, according to Wilson Sonsini Goodrich & Rosati's client alert on the board's action. Alston & Bird's own analysis notes the anticipated rule would also make GPC easier to recognize across the 13 other states that already require some form of universal opt-out mechanism.
This follows a separate step already in motion: the California Opt Me Out Act, signed into law in October 2025, will require browsers operating in California to build in an opt-out preference signal option directly, with the requirement taking effect in January 2027. Combined with the CPPA's rulemaking, the direction is consistent.
GPC is moving from a signal regulators expect a business to honor toward a signal named explicitly in the statute, built into browsers by default, and expected to work across every device a consumer touches.
For a business still treating its cookie banner as its GPC compliance program, that direction of travel is worth taking seriously now rather than after the next enforcement sweep.
Why "we honor GPC" often isn't true in practice
Most teams that get asked "do we honor GPC" answer honestly based on what their CMP dashboard shows: a toggle is set, a script is installed, the signal is technically detected. The Disney case shows why that answer can still be wrong.
Two disconnected systems, one handling the cookie banner and one handling the offline opt-out form, can each work correctly in isolation and still leave a gap between them. A consumer who submits one does not automatically complete the other.
Closing that gap requires two things a browser-scoped CMP does not do on its own:
- Coupling the opt-out to identity, not to a cookie. When a rights request or an opt-out is tied to a resolved identity rather than a single browser cookie, the choice can follow that person to CTV, mobile, and any pseudonymous profile the business can otherwise link back to them, exactly what §7025(c)(1) requires. This is what cross-device identity resolution is for.
- Coupling the consent record to the rights-request form. A cookie toggle only ever governs what happens in that browser, on that visit. A rights-request form captures something durable, usually an email address or account identifier, that reaches into the offline systems a cookie can never touch: CRM records, purchase history, loyalty profiles. When the two are connected, one submission updates both, instead of requiring a second manual step that enforcement has now penalized more than once.
That is the architectural difference between a consent banner and full Do Not Sell enforcement, and it is the difference the Disney and Sling/Dish cases both turned on. It is worth saying plainly: this is not a knock on any one vendor's intentions.
Most CMPs on the market today were genuinely built to solve GDPR-style cookie consent well, and they do that job. The gap only shows up once the compliance question shifts from "did we ask" to "does the opt-out actually reach every system," which is a different engineering problem than the one most CMPs were originally built to solve.

How Ketch honors GPC
Ketch Consent Management treats GPC as one of several opt-out preference signals it recognizes automatically, alongside IAB TCF and state-specific mechanisms, and enforces the resulting choice from the same identity record used everywhere else in the platform. That last part is the point: the signal does not just get logged, it gets propagated.
Once a GPC signal or any other opt-out is captured, Opt-Out Sync is the piece that carries it everywhere the person's data actually lives, not just the browser where the signal arrived: across browser configurations, backend systems, and downstream partners including CRM platforms, CDPs, advertising systems, identity resolution providers, and demand-side platforms.
Every one of those enforcement actions is logged with an identity-based audit trail, so a business has documentation ready if a regulator ever asks how a specific opt-out was applied, rather than reconstructing it after the fact.
That still leaves one honest question: how does a privacy or marketing team know the signal is actually being honored, not just configured. Data Sentry answers that by inspecting real network traffic leaving a site, the actual data packets, not just whether a tag fired, so a team can see directly which trackers are still collecting or sharing data after a person opts out.
Put together, that is the full loop the Disney and Sephora cases exposed as broken elsewhere: detect the signal, propagate it identity-wide instead of cookie-wide, and verify in production that it actually held.
